The Dance of the Eunuchs is a famous poem of Kamala Das. The main theme of the poem deals with unfulfilled love or desires. The poem represents the supressed desires of the poetess. The Dance of the Eunuchs is the first poem in Kamala Das’s first volume of poems “Summer in Calcutta“, which was published in 1965.
